The Northville Falcons will head out to take on the Elba Lancers at 4:15 p.m. on Thursday. Both teams are coming into the match red-hot, with Northville sitting on four straight wins and Elba on 22.
Northville is on a roll after a high-stakes playoff matchup on Saturday. They claimed a resounding 74-21 victory over Eldred. The Falcons have made a habit of sweeping their opponents off the court, having now won 19 games by 23 points or more this season.
Meanwhile, Elba won against Fillmore last Saturday with 54 points and they decided to stick to that point total again on Saturday. Elba snuck past Sherman with a 54-48 win.
Northville's victory bumped their record up to 22-2. As for Elba, their win bumped their record up to 22-0.
Northville was able to grind out a solid victory over Elba when the teams last played back in March of 2024, winning 42-34. Will Northville repeat their success, or does Elba have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
